How PSEI Makes Plastic Bags From Recycled Materials

Alright, let's get down to the fascinating details of how PSEI turns old plastic into new treasures. The process is like a modern-day alchemy, transforming waste into something valuable. First, the plastic waste is collected and sorted by type and color. This is crucial because different types of plastic require different processing methods. Next, the plastic is thoroughly cleaned to remove any dirt, debris, or contaminants. Once cleaned, the plastic is shredded into small flakes or pellets. These flakes are then melted down and reformed into new sheets of plastic. This is where PSEI's expertise comes into play, as they use specialized equipment and techniques to ensure that the recycled plastic is strong, durable, and of high quality. The recycled plastic sheets are then cut and sewn into various bag designs. From tote bags to shopping bags to even stylish handbags, PSEI's designs are both functional and fashionable. The final product is a recycled plastic bag that is not only eco-friendly but also a statement piece that promotes sustainability. This whole process not only reduces plastic waste but also conserves resources and energy, making it a truly sustainable solution.

More Than Just Bags: PSEI's Broader Impact

Beyond the bags themselves, PSEI's impact extends to education and community engagement. They regularly conduct workshops and educational programs to raise awareness about plastic pollution and promote recycling. These initiatives target schools, community groups, and businesses, empowering people to take action and make a difference in their own lives. PSEI also collaborates with local organizations and government agencies to implement waste management programs and improve recycling infrastructure. By working together, they're creating a more sustainable ecosystem for waste management in Bali. Their efforts include establishing collection points for plastic waste, providing training and equipment to waste collectors, and advocating for policies that support recycling and reduce plastic consumption. In addition, PSEI actively participates in community clean-up events, mobilizing volunteers to remove plastic waste from beaches, rivers, and public spaces. These events not only clean up the environment but also raise awareness and foster a sense of community ownership over environmental issues.
